Candidates Make 11th Hour Stops

Virginia is getting attention from both major parties during the final days of the presidential campaign. Republican Donald Trump urged a crowd in Leesburg Sunday night to show up at the polls Tuesday and bring their friends. Trump’s ticket-mate, Indiana Governor Mike Pence, spoke in Fairfax on Saturday.

Virginia Senator Tim Kaine did his final Sunday talk show before the election. Kaine told the CBS program Face the Nation that his ticket-mate Hillary Clinton did not violate an ethics agreement with the State Department in 2011. That’s when Qatar gave the Clinton Foundation $1 million while Hillary Clinton was Secretary of State. Kaine will hold two Virginia rallies Monday evening. They will be at George Mason University in Fairfax, and in the Richmond area.
